Psychologists who have taken the examination for the Certificate of Proficiency have shared their experience with us. Here are some quotes from your colleagues.


"I took the exam without difficulty. It is as represented, an experienced clinician should have the body of knowledge needed to pass the exam. I found it to have a diversity of clinical, theory, and research questions. If you have been doing work in this field for any period of time, I wouldn’t worry too much about special prep."

"Every psychologist should be taking this exam. Issues of addictions are the most overlooked by psychologists and relegated to secondary importance in favor of therapy. I found the studying process to be immensely valuable in my clinical practice, and I consider myself a veteran and accomplished psychologist in the treatment of addictions with over 15 years experience. As a result of my studying [and] preparation for this exam I believe my clinical interventions improved. Thank you for this opportunity."

"I took the APA substance exam and found the test to be probably the most clinically relevant exam I have ever taken. It was almost enjoyable. It clearly sampled the knowledge domains for substance abuse. It also required one to apply the information clinically."

"I recently had the opportunity to take the examination for the Certificate of Proficiency . . . I was very impressed with the breadth of coverage, clarity of questions, and procedures for both administrative preparation and admission to the examination. Clearly, a great deal of time and effort has gone into the development of an instrument designed to assure a solid foundation of knowledge for those receiving certification."
